python-sdk: split stream and control examples (2026-03-16)

- make 03_turn_stream_events a clean streaming example with curated event output
- add 14_turn_controls as a separate steer and interrupt demo with concise summaries
- update the notebook and runtime-backed example assertions to match the new example shapes
